Career
Mark has tried complex commercial cases in state and federal courts in New York and throughout the country, and in various arbitration tribunals. He also has had a broad ranging appellate practice. Mark’s experience encompasses the gamut of commercial disputes. He has represented numerous real estate developers in all manner of litigation and, additionally, he has wide experience in litigating to conclusion or otherwise resolving employment disputes, including employment discrimination, the UCC, and business fraud and other business torts. He has also served in the past as an arbitrator for the Commercial Arbitration Tribunal of the American Arbitration Association.
Mark has been extensively involved in the past with the New York City Bar Association, where he has served as Chair of the Committee on the New York City Civil Courts, Secretary of the Arbitration Committee, member of the Committee on Discipline, and member of the Committee on State Courts of Superior Jurisdiction.
